  21. Looking "GOOD", with the exception of the eng, it reminds me of the hot rods I used to drive and see while working at the lazy "B" building 707s in the 50s, early 60s. Hanging out at the "Barrel" and the Drive in off the end of Ballard bridge, Cubby's I think and the "LIL Stinker" gas stations at 19cents a gallon, Hell, used crusie all night for a couple a bucks. even all the way out to "Sun" field for the "Midnite Nationals" I still have the 34 Ford I had then along w/ a loaded up 48 Merc "59AB". It gave way to a 56 Olds, Offy dual afbs,covers, mild cam home made headers, starter change over, etc. Its still in it today, havent driven the 34 since 62. Well gotta go get the 40 ready for the "Crusin on Central" tonight. Keep up the great work!! Dave
